npm 包 defe 使用教程

前言

在前端开发中,我们经常会使用各种 npm 包。本文将介绍一款名为 defe 的 npm 包,它是一个帮助我们在前端代码中定义和使用表格的工具,可以让前端开发更加方便快捷。本文将详细介绍 defe 的使用方法,包括安装、定义表格、设置表格样式和添加数据等功能,希望对大家学习和使用前端工具有所帮助。

安装

defe 可以通过 npm 安装,执行以下命令即可:

--- ------- ----

安装完成后,就可以在项目中使用 defe 了。

定义表格

定义一个表格非常简单,只需要在 HTML 中创建一个元素,并通过 defe 中提供的 API 来定义每一列的字段和类型。下面是一个简单的示例:

---- -------------------
--- ----- - ------------------------

---------------
  - ------ ------- ----- -------- --
  - ------ ------ ----- -------- --
  - ------ --------- ----- -------- --
  - ------ -------- ----- ------- -
---

在这个示例中,我们首先创建了一个空的 DIV 元素,并利用 defe.create() 方法将其转换成一个表格实例。随后,我们通过 table.columns() 方法来定义了表格的各个字段,其中每个字段都有一个 field 属性表示其名称,和一个 type 属性表示其数据类型。在这个示例中,我们定义了四个字段,分别是 name、age、gender 和 email,并分别指定了它们的数据类型。

设置表格样式

defe 也提供了丰富的样式设置功能,可以方便地控制表格的外观和交互效果。下面是一些常用的样式设置示例:

-------------------- -
  ------------------ -----------
  ----------------- --
  ------------ -------
  -------- ------
---

----------------- -
  ---------- ------
  --------- ---- ----- ------
  ------------------- ---------
---

----------------- -
  ---------- ------
  --------- ---- ----- -----
---

在这个示例中,我们使用 table.style() 方法来设置表格、表头和表格项的样式。可以看到,我们可以自由地使用 CSS 定义样式,表格会自动应用相应的样式设置。

添加数据

一旦表格定义好了,我们就可以通过表格实例的 API 来添加数据。下面是一些示例:

------------
  - ----- -------- ---- --- ------- --------- ------ ------------------- --
  - ----- ------ ---- --- ------- ------- ------ ----------------- --
  - ----- ---------- ---- --- ------- ------- ------ --------------------- -
---

-------------- ----- -------- ---- --- ------- ------- ------ ------------------- ---

在这个示例中,我们使用 table.data() 方法设置表格数据,每个数据项都是一个对象,对象的 key 值对应了我们在定义表格时设置的字段名称。我们也可以使用 table.addRow() 方法来添加一条新的数据项,可以在表格中显示新的行。

总结

通过上面的介绍,我们可以看到 defe 是一个非常强大的前端工具,可以帮助我们在前端代码中定义和使用表格,以及控制表格的外观和交互效果。在实际项目中,defe 可以大大简化前端代码的编写,提高工作效率。如果你还没有尝试过 defe,欢迎使用并体验它的强大功能!

来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/600551d281e8991b448cf39f


猜你喜欢

  • `npm` 包 `eslint-plugin-prettier-rules` 使用教程

    前言 在前端开发中,代码风格是十分重要的一方面,无论是个人还是团队,都应该遵循同样的规范来编写代码。这样做可以大幅降低代码维护成本,提高代码的可读性和可维护性。而 eslint 是现代化前端开发中最受...

    2 年前
  • npm 包 flexi-js 使用教程

    在前端开发中,很多时候我们需要处理各种不同的布局要求。而在处理布局时,CSS flexbox 成为了最常用的布局方式之一。但是对于一些复杂的布局场景,使用纯 CSS 实现可能会变得很困难。

    2 年前
  • npm 包 codemirror-mode-dust 使用教程

    前言 如今,随着网络的发展和人们对于网页交互体验的追求,前端技术已经成为互联网领域一个不可或缺的组成部分。而在前端技术中,使用较频繁的便是 codemirror。codemirror 提供了一个高度定...

    2 年前
  • npm 包 ember-cli-svn 使用教程

    什么是 ember-cli-svn EmberCLI SVN 是一款基于 EmberCLI 框架的 SVN 版本控制插件。它可以方便地在 Ember 应用程序中使用 SVN 进行版本控制,可以让团队更...

    2 年前
  • npm 包 groundwork-cornerstone 使用教程

    什么是 npm 包? npm 包是 npm (Node.js 包管理工具)中的一个概念,指的是在 npm 上提交的可复用的模块。这些模块可以是前端代码、后端代码、工具、框架等等。

    2 年前
  • npm 包 gulp-xml-collect 使用教程

    在前端开发中,我们经常需要对 XML 文件进行处理和解析。gulp-xml-collect 是一个非常实用的 npm 包,可以帮助我们简化 XML 文件的处理过程,提高开发效率。

    2 年前
  • npm 包 shmod 使用教程

    前言 在前端开发中,使用第三方工具包非常普遍,npm 作为世界上最大的软件注册表,拥有数量众多的开源工具包。我们在使用 npm 工具包时,经常会遇到需要修改文件权限的情况。

    2 年前
  • npm 包 uri-encode 使用教程

    随着前端开发的不断推进,我们经常会遇到需要对 URL 进行处理的情况。对于 URL 中的参数等特殊字符,我们需要进行编码以确保其正确传输和处理。而 uri-encode 这个 npm 包就是帮助我们完...

    2 年前
  • npm 包 lock-your-windows 使用教程

    在进行前端开发的过程中,我们经常需要使用一些第三方库或模块。但这些模块版本经常会发生变化,而我们的项目需要稳定的依赖,这就产生了依赖管理的问题。npm 包 lock-your-windows 就是一种...

    2 年前
  • npm 包 php-runtime 使用教程

    简介 在前端开发中,时常需要使用到后端的一些功能,例如对字符串的处理、时间格式化、加密等。php-runtime 就是一款能够在前端中使用 PHP 语言的工具,方便前端开发人员在前端代码中使用后端能力...

    2 年前
  • npm 包 @andromeda/attn 使用教程

    什么是 @andromeda/attn? @andromeda/attn 包是一款专门为前端工程师设计的小型 JavaScript 库,主要用于实现页面元素的高亮、闪烁等特效,让用户更加直观地感受到页...

    2 年前
  • npm 包 slackaway 使用教程

    前言 在前端开发中,我们常常需要使用各种工具来提升开发效率。其中,npm 是 Node.js 的包管理工具,可以用来下载、管理和上传开发所需的各种依赖。 在 npm 中,有一个非常有用的工具包叫做 s...

    2 年前
  • npm 包 deep-slice 使用教程

    在前端开发中,我们经常需要对数组或对象进行操作,而 deep-slice 这个 npm 包则提供了一种方便、快捷的方式来操作多维数组和对象。本文将详细介绍 deep-slice 的使用方法,并附有示例...

    2 年前
  • npm 包 ember-empathy 使用教程

    简介 在前端开发中,我们经常需要管理多个组件之间的状态和数据流。这个过程可以比喻为“组件间的情感连接”,而 npm 包 ember-empathy 就是帮助我们实现这个过程的一个工具包。

    2 年前
  • npm 包 good-look 使用教程

    在前端开发中,我们经常需要使用各种各样的样式和组件,而npm作为前端开发者最常使用的包管理器之一,提供了无数的开源组件和工具供我们使用,其中就包括我们今天介绍的 npm 包 good-look。

    2 年前
  • npm包gifplayer使用教程

    在前端开发中,动图是一个很常见的元素。而gif图片展示问题也经常会让前端开发者不得不深挖到gif格式显示控制上,不过这种工作已经不再繁琐,主要归功于一个优秀的npm包:gifplayer。

    2 年前
  • npm 包 alipay.js 使用教程

    在前端开发中,支付宝支付是很常见的支付方式。而 alipay.js 是一个 npm 包,用于帮助开发者快捷地集成支付宝支付功能。本篇文章将为大家介绍如何使用 alipay.js 进行支付宝支付集成。

    2 年前
  • npm 包 is-object-helper 使用教程

    什么是 npm 包 is-object-helper? is-object-helper 是一个方便快捷的 npm 包,用于检测是否为对象,可以大幅度提高前端开发效率。

    2 年前
  • 使用 npm 包 queue-jobs 在前端实现任务队列

    随着 Web 应用程序的不断演化,有时候我们需要处理大量的异步任务,例如后台数据处理、发送电子邮件,或者编写计算密集型的算法。在这种情况下,使用任务队列可以帮助我们管理和优化这些异步任务的处理。

    2 年前
  • npm 包 react-viewport-monitor 使用教程

    随着移动设备的普及,响应式设计越来越受到开发者的重视。在这个过程中,许多前端开发者常常需要知道用户是否在可见区域内操作页面。而使用 npm 包 react-viewport-monitor,可以快速实...

    2 年前

相关推荐

    暂无文章